Thirteen years ago, Hollis Trevor disappeared without a word. No explanations. No goodbye. Just... gone. Now, she's returned to San Quellin - older, quieter, and going by a new name: Ivory.

She doesn't remember the town.
She doesn't remember the people who once called her family.
She doesn't even remember what she's running from.

What begins as a quiet return under the guise of a legal trust becomes something deeper, darker, and far more dangerous. As old faces reappear and long-buried emotions are stirred, Ivory finds herself walking the edges of a past that refuses to stay buried - and a version of herself she's never met.

With every street, every familiar stranger, and every haunting fragment of memory, she must decide:
Is it better to uncover the truth?
Or leave it hidden where it was meant to stay?
